Extensión tumoral intraoperatoria radioguiada en cáncer gastrointestinal con alta expresión de receptor del factor de crecimiento epidérmico
Abstract
Con el auge contemporáneo de novedosos paradigmas en las ciencias médicas, como la Medicina Personalizada, se busca una resección oncológica más eficaz: con nuevos márgenes quirúrgicos de acuerdo al estadio tumoral. Para alcanzar estos resultados, se abren paso técnicas como la cirugía radioinmunoguiada. En Cuba los adelantos biotecnológicos han permitido eldesarrollo de fármacos líderes en el mundo, como el Nimotuzumab, un anticuerpo monoclonal dirigido contra el receptor del factor de crecimiento epidérmico, sobrexpresado en múltiples tumores malignos de origen epitelial. Al marcarlo con un radioisótopo puede auxiliar al cirujano en la determinación precisa de la extensión tumoral (radioguiada) de estas neoplasias durante el acto quirúrgico.
